Transaction 595839c215ea217aae4fd07494f9463a8a6e34b94b48d7c0366161503b7dd3e6
1 Input
1 Output
-
595839c215ea217aae4fd07494f9463a8a6e34b94b48d7c0366161503b7dd3e6:0
- value
- 36291
- script pubkey
- OP_0 OP_PUSHBYTES_32 21798e8ce981691221504f1e87f18ba86837270a35815dc1ea46c1299bd2c598
- address
- bc1qy9ucar8fs953yg2sfu0g0uvt4p5rwfc2xkq4ms02gmqjnx7jckvq279tq9